French media founder: Baku Initiative Group amplifies voices of decolonisation

11 July 2026 14:43

The Baku Initiative Group is providing a platform for peoples, local cultures and communities advocating decolonisation and opposing neocolonialism, amplifying voices that have long gone unheard, Jean-Michel Brun, founder of the “Muslims of France” news portal, said.

Speaking to state media on the sidelines of an event in Baku, Brun said the group, led by Executive Director Abbas Abbasov, plays a key role in bringing the voices of peoples striving for decolonisation to the international community.

“This is an extremely important initiative. Because this platform gives the right to express their opinions to people, local communities and cultures whose voices have not been heard for many years,” he said.

Brun said the media play a central role in the decolonisation process, noting that colonisation extended beyond political and economic control into the cultural sphere.

“Therefore, decolonisation must also take place through culture. The press plays an important role in this process. Because the mass media bring back to the agenda a history that was silenced for many years, contribute to revealing the truth and restoring the historical memory of peoples,” he added.
